Product Introduction
The New Energy Wire and Cable Extrusion & Scraping Tester is specifically designed to evaluate the scratch resistance of plastic jackets for wires and cables with an outer diameter of 30 mm and above.
This tester simulates real-world mechanical abrasion to assess the durability of cable outer jackets used in new energy applications, ensuring product reliability and quality during production and inspection.
Applicable Standards
JB/T 10696.6-2007 — Test Methods for Mechanical and Physical Properties of Wire and Cable, Part 6: Extrusion Jacket Scraping Test
GB/T 12706.3-2008 — High-Voltage Power Cable Outer Sheath Scraping Test
GB/T 33549 — Cable Jacket Abrasion Test Standard
CQC 1103-1105-2015 — Outer Sheath Scraping Test for Cables

Product Features
Angle iron scraper with curvature radius R1.5 mm for standardized testing.
Adjustable grinding speed from 150–300 mm/s.
Programmable grinding times up to 9999 cycles.
Automatic reversal for bidirectional scraping.
Environmental temperature monitoring ensures tests only run within 20±5°C.
Supports multiple applied weights: 1N, 5N, 10N (single unit), 20N, 50N, 100N (single or double units for larger diameters).
Technical Parameters
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Scraper curvature radius | R1.5 mm (standard 1–2 mm) |
| Scraping stroke | >600 mm |
| Grinding speed | 150–300 mm/s, adjustable |
| Number of grinding cycles | 0–9999 (programmable) |
| Test diameter range | 10 mm ≤ D < 90 mm |
| Applied weight | 1N, 5N, 10N each 1 unit; 20N, 50N, 100N optional for larger diameters |
| Automatic reversing | Yes, uniform scraping speed |
| Test environment temperature | 20±5°C (machine will not start outside range) |
| Power supply | AC 220V 50/60Hz, 1 kW |
